How to Restrict User to Enter Date Manually in Date Field using AngularJS ? Last Updated : 06 Sep, 2022 Comments Improve Suggest changes Like Article Like Report In this article, we will see how to restrict the user to enter the date manually in the date field using AngularJS, along with understanding its implementation through the example. Approach: First, we need to write the code for input, and we need to give its type as the date in the HTML file.Then in-order to restrict the user to enter the date manually we can use onkeydown event.In the onkeydownevent we need to return false so that we can restrict the user to enter the date manually.In order to achieve the above objective, we need to write and function and return a false in the ts file.As we restricted the user to enter the date normally, the user can only enter the date from the calendar.After completing the above steps save and run the project in order to see the output.Example: This example illustrates restricting the user to enter the date manually in the date field using AngularJS. app.component.html <div style="text-align:center"> <h1 style="color:green">GeeksforGeeks</h1> <h3> Restricting the user to enter date manually in date field </h3> <label for="vote">Select a date:</label> <input type="date" id="vote" name="vote" (keydown)="disableDate()"> </div> app.component.ts import { Component } from "@angular/core"; @Component({ selector: "my-app", templateUrl: "./app.component.html", styleUrls: ["./app.component.css"], }) export class AppComponent { disableDate() { return false; } } app.module.ts import { NgModule } from "@angular/core"; import { BrowserModule } from "@angular/platform-browser"; import { FormsModule } from "@angular/forms"; import { AppComponent } from "./app.component"; @NgModule({ imports: [BrowserModule, FormsModule], declarations: [AppComponent], bootstrap: [AppComponent], }) export class AppModule { } Output: Â Comment More infoAdvertise with us Next Article How to Restrict User to Enter Date Manually in Date Field using AngularJS ? B bunnyram19 Follow Improve Article Tags : Web Technologies AngularJS AngularJS-Questions Similar Reads How to set the input field value dynamically in AngularJS ? Given an input field and the task is to set the input field value dynamically with the help of AngularJS.Approach: A value is being set to the input field despite the user enter something or not. ng-click event is used to call a function that sets the value to 'This is GeeksForGeeks' with the help o 2 min read How to Sort List by Date Filter in AngularJS ? AngularJS is a feature-based JavaScript framework that uses various tools to create dynamic single-page web applications. While developing the application we have the requirement to play with the data in AngularJS and sort this list of data by a date properly in descending order. This can be done us 5 min read How to change the date format using AngularJS ? In this article, we will see how to change the date format using AngularJS. AngularJS provides 2 different ways to change the format of the date. It can be achieved by the following approaches: Using HTML Template BindingUsing JavaScript ControllerHTML Template Binding: In this method, we use the pi 3 min read How to make Datepicker using Angular UI Bootstrap ? In this article, we will see how to make Datepicker using Angular UI bootstrap. Angular UI Bootstrap is an Angular JS framework created by Angular UI developers for providing better UI which can be used easily. Syntax: <div uib-datepicker></div> Download AngularUI from the link: https:// 1 min read How to create a Datetime Input using jQuery Mobile ? jQuery Mobile is a web based technology used to make responsive content that can be accessed on all smartphones, tablets, and desktops. In this article, we will be creating a Datetime input area using jQuery Mobile. Approach: Add jQuery mobile scripts needed for your project. <link rel=âstyleshee 1 min read How to Change Date Format in jQuery UI DatePicker ? In this article, we are going to learn about the Datepicker in jQuery. jQuery is the fastest and lightweight JavaScript library that is used to simplify the interactions between an HTML/CSS document, or more precisely the Document Object Model (DOM), and JavaScript. jQuery is widely famous for its m 2 min read How to Reset an Input Value when Limit Exceeds using AngularJS ? The task is to handle an input field if the number entered by the user in the input exceeds some limit using angularJS. We define a limitTo directive and use it on an HTML input element. This directive is used for all the handling of overflowing limits. The directive calls a function on the keypress 2 min read Angular PrimeNG Form Calendar Date Restriction Component Angular PrimeNG is a collection of Interactive UI components for Angular applications. Developers can use these components to make beautiful and responsive web interfaces in no time as most of the components have all the necessary functions implemented. In this article, we will be discussing the Ang 3 min read How to create a Date Input using jQuery Mobile ? jQuery Mobile is a web based technology used to make responsive content that can be accessed on all smartphones, tablets and desktops. In this article, we will be creating a date input area using jQuery Mobile. Approach: Add jQuery Mobile scripts needed for your project. <link rel=âstylesheetâ hr 1 min read How to disable buttons using AngularJS ? In this article, we will see how to disable the button using the particular directive in AngularJS. Sometimes, we need to disable the button, and link on the click event. This task can be accomplished by implementing the ng-disabled directive that is used to enable or disable HTML elements. Syntax: 2 min read Like